IMPORTANCE
Multiple strategies integrating magnetic resonance imaging (MRI) and clinical data have been proposed to determine the need for a prostate biopsy in men with suspected clinically significant prostate cancer (csPCa) (Gleason score ≥3 + 4). However, inconsistencies across different strategies create challenges for drawing a definitive conclusion.
OBJECTIVE
To determine the optimal prostate biopsy decision-making strategy for avoiding unnecessary biopsies and minimizing the risk of missing csPCa by combining MRI Prostate Imaging Reporting & Data System (PI-RADS) and clinical data.
DATA SOURCES
PubMed, Ovid MEDLINE, Embase, Web of Science, and Cochrane Library from inception to July 1, 2022.
STUDY SELECTION
English-language studies that evaluated men with suspected but not confirmed csPCa who underwent MRI PI-RADS followed by prostate biopsy were included. Each study had proposed a biopsy plan by combining PI-RADS and clinical data.
DATA EXTRACTION AND SYNTHESIS
Studies were independently assessed for eligibility for inclusion. Quality of studies was appraised using the Quality Assessment of Diagnostic Accuracy Studies 2 tool and the Newcastle-Ottawa Scale. Mixed-effects meta-analyses and meta-regression models with multimodel inference were performed. Reporting of this study followed the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guideline.
MAIN OUTCOMES AND MEASURES
Independent risk factors of csPCa were determined by performing meta-regression between the rate of csPCa and PI-RADS and clinical parameters. Yields of different biopsy strategies were assessed by performing diagnostic meta-analysis.
RESULTS
The analyses included 72 studies comprising 36 366 patients. Univariable meta-regression showed that PI-RADS 4 (β-coefficient [SE], 7.82 [3.85]; P = .045) and PI-RADS 5 (β-coefficient [SE], 23.18 [4.46]; P < .001) lesions, but not PI-RADS 3 lesions (β-coefficient [SE], -4.08 [3.06]; P = .19), were significantly associated with a higher risk of csPCa. When considered jointly in a multivariable model, prostate-specific antigen density (PSAD) was the only clinical variable significantly associated with csPCa (β-coefficient [SE], 15.50 [5.14]; P < .001) besides PI-RADS 5 (β-coefficient [SE], 9.19 [3.33]; P < .001). Avoiding biopsy in patients with lesions with PI-RADS category of 3 or less and PSAD less than 0.10 (vs <0.15) ng/mL2 resulted in reducing 30% (vs 48%) of unnecessary biopsies (compared with performing biopsy in all suspected patients), with an estimated sensitivity of 97% (vs 95%) and number needed to harm of 17 (vs 15).
CONCLUSIONS AND RELEVANCE
These findings suggest that in patients with suspected csPCa, patient-tailored prostate biopsy decisions based on PI-RADS and PSAD could prevent unnecessary procedures while maintaining high sensitivity.

PURPOSE
To explore the clinical parameters and molecular biomarkers that can predict differential pathologic response to neoadjuvant chemohormonal therapy (NCHT) in prostate cancer (CaP).
METHODS
A total of 128 patients with primary high-risk localized CaP who had received NCHT followed by radical prostatectomy (RP) were included. Androgen receptor (AR), AR splice variant-7 (AR-V7) and Ki-67 staining were evaluated in prostate biopsy specimens by immunohistochemistry. The pathologic response to NCHT in whole mount RP specimens was measured based on the reduction degree of tumor volume and cellularity compared to the paired pretreatment needle biopsy, and divided into 5 tier grades (Grades 0-4). Patients with Grades 2 to 4 (the reduction degree more than 30%) were defined as having a favorable response. Logistic regression was performed to explore the predictive factors associated with a favorable pathologic response. The predictive accuracy was evaluated by receiver operating characteristic (ROC) curve and area under the ROC curve (AUC).
RESULTS
Ninety-seven patients (75.78%) had a favorable response to NCHT. Logistic regression showed that the preoperative PSA level, low AR expression and high Ki-67 expression in biopsy specimens were associated with a favorable pathologic response (P < 0.05). Furthermore, the AUC of the preoperative PSA level, AR and Ki-67 were 0.625, 0.624 and 0.723, respectively. Subgroup analysis revealed that the rate of favorable pathologic response to NCHT was 88.5% in patients with ARKi-67, which was higher than patients with ARKi-67, ARKi-67, and ARKi-67 (88.5% vs. 73.9%, 72.9%, and 70.9%, all P < 0.05).
CONCLUSIONS
A lower preoperative PSA level was an independent predictive factor for a favorable pathologic response. Moreover, the expression status of AR and Ki-67 in biopsy specimens were associated with differential pathologic response to NCHT, and AR low/Ki-67 high was also associated with favorable response but warrants further evaluation in this patient subgroup and future trial clinical trial design.

Prostate cancer stands as one of the most prevalent malignancies afflicting men worldwide. The tumor microenvironment plays a pivotal role in tumor progression, comprising various cell types including endothelial cells, tumor-associated fibroblasts, and macrophages. Recent accumulating evidence underscores the indispensable contribution of endothelial cells to prostate cancer development. Both endothelial cells and tumor cells release a multitude of factors that instigate angiogenesis, metastasis, and even drug resistance in prostate cancer. These factors serve as regulators within the tumor microenvironment and represent potential therapeutic targets for managing prostate cancer. In this review, we provide an overview of the crucial functions of endothelial cells in angiogenesis, metastasis, and drug resistance, and their prospective therapeutic applications in combating this disease.

PURPOSE
We sought to systematically review and summarize the peer-reviewed literature on urologic chronic pelvic pain syndrome flares, including their terminology, manifestation, perceived triggers, management and prevention strategies, impact on quality of life, and insights into pathophysiologic mechanisms, as a foundation for future empirical research.
MATERIALS AND METHODS
We searched 6 medical databases for articles related to any aspect of symptom exacerbations for interstitial cystitis/bladder pain syndrome and chronic prostatitis/chronic pelvic pain syndrome. A total of 1486 abstracts and 398 full-text articles were reviewed, and data were extracted by at least 2 individuals.
RESULTS
Overall, we identified 59 articles, including 36 qualitative, cross-sectional, or case-control; 15 cohort-based; and 8 experimental articles. The majority of studies described North American patients with confirmed diagnoses. "Flare" was a commonly used term, but additional terminology (eg, exacerbation) was also used. Most flares involved significant increases in pain intensity, but less data were available on flare frequency and duration. Painful, frequent, long-lasting, and unpredictable flares were highly impactful, even over and above participants' nonflare symptoms. A large number of perceived triggers (eg, diet, stress) and management/prevention strategies (eg, analgesics, thermal therapy, rest) were proposed by participants, but few had empirical support. In addition, few studies explored underlying biologic mechanisms.
CONCLUSIONS
Overall, we found that flares are painful and impactful, but otherwise poorly understood in terms of manifestation (frequency and duration), triggers, treatment, prevention, and pathophysiology. These summary findings provide a foundation for future flare-related research and highlight gaps that warrant additional empirical studies.

This study aimed to investigate the impact of the coronavirus disease 2019 (COVID-19) pandemic on erectile function in Chinese patients with chronic prostatitis/chronic pelvic pain syndrome (CP/CPPS). A retrospective study was conducted on 657 CP/CPPS patients who visited The Third Xiangya Hospital of Central South University (Changsha, China) from November 2018 to November 2022. Patients were divided into two groups based on the timeline before and after the COVID-19 outbreak in China. The severity of CP/CPPS, penile erection status, anxiety, and depression was evaluated using the National Institutes of Health-Chronic Prostatitis Symptom Index (NIH-CPSI), International Index of Erectile Function-5 (IIEF-5), Generalized Anxiety Disorder-7 (GAD-7), and Patient Health Questionnaire-9 (PHQ-9) scales, respectively. Compared with patients before the COVID-19 outbreak, more CP/CPPS patients developed severe erectile dysfunction (ED) due to depression and anxiety caused by the pandemic. After developing moderate-to-severe ED, mild and moderate-to-severe CP/CPPS patients exhibited more apparent symptoms of anxiety and depression ( P < 0.001 and P = 0.001, respectively), forming a vicious cycle. The COVID-19 pandemic has adversely affected the psychological status of CP/CPPS patients, exacerbating their clinical symptoms and complicating ED. The exacerbation of clinical symptoms further worsens the anxiety and depression status of patients, forming a vicious cycle. During the COVID-19 pandemic, paying more attention to the mental health of CP/CPPS patients, strengthening psychological interventions, and achieving better treatment outcomes are necessary.

OBJECTIVE
To provide a systematic summary of prospectively performed studies evaluating ablative therapies for the treatment of prostate cancer (PCa) that included protocol-mandated assessment of (1) residual disease by post-treatment biopsy and/or (2) erectile functional outcomes.
MATERIALS AND METHODS
We performed a comprehensive literature search in September 2022. Studies were evaluated according to a predefined and registered plan in PROSPERO (CRD42022302777). Only prospective trials with protocol-mandated post-treatment prostate biopsies or functional assessments were included. Targeted focal therapy was the only ablation pattern with sufficient data to perform meta-analyses (29 studies, 1079 patients).
RESULTS
At baseline, 65.0% of patients treated with targeted focal therapy harbored grade group (GG) ≥2 PCa. One year after treatment, in-field treatment failure with ≥GG1 and ≥GG2 PCa occurred in 25.7% (range 11.1%-66.7%) and 8.8% (range 0%-27.8%) of men, respectively. In patients that received whole-gland biopsies 1year after ablation, residual ≥GG1 and ≥GG2 PCa was detected anywhere in the prostate in 43.7% (range 19.4%-71.7%) and 13.0% (range 0%-35.9%) of men. Erectile function was negatively affected by treatment, but 78.7% were potent 1year after targeted focal therapy (7 studies, 197 patients), and the average decrease in erectile function scores was 8.8% at 1year (21 studies, 760 patients).
CONCLUSION
Though long-term data after targeted focal therapy are limited, oncologic and treatment failure occurred in 13% and 9% (≥GG2 at 6-12months after treatment). Most men were able to maintain potency. This work can help benchmark new techniques and power future trials.

BACKGROUND
Oligometastatic, hormone-sensitive prostate cancer (omHSPC) is increasingly diagnosed due to the implementation of molecular imaging. OmHSPC is mostly defined as a maximum of four bone metastases without visceral metastases on conventional imaging.
OBJECTIVES
This study highlights the existing evidence regarding local treatment of omHSPC, taking into account molecular imaging and modern therapies.
MATERIALS AND METHODS
Narrative review article based on expert consensus and national/international guideline recommendations, supported by a nonsystematic literature search in PubMed (MEDLINE). The authors consider the cited studies as the most significant works in this regard and these were selected to illustrate developments and fundamental concepts, without claiming completeness.
RESULTS
Initially, the STAMPEDE study prospectively demonstrated an oncologic benefit of radiotherapy (RT) to the prostate in addition to androgen deprivation therapy for omHSPC. At 3 years, overall survival (OS) was 81% with RT versus 73% without RT (hazard ratio [HR] 0.68; 95% confidence interval [CI] 0.52-0.90; p = 0.007). However, this benefit was not observed in polymetastatic HSPC (HR 1.07; 95% CI 0.90-1.28; p = 0.4). In a study by Dai et al., local therapy for omHSPC was performed surgically in 85% of cases, also demonstrating an OS advantage (HR 0.44; 95% CI 0.24-0.81; p = 0.008).
CONCLUSION
OmHSPC should be treated using adjunctive RT. Preliminary prospective evidence shows comparable efficacy with prostatectomy. Modern systemic combination therapies challenge the role of local therapy.

BACKGROUND
Prostate cancer ranks among the most prevalent cancers affecting men globally. While conventional MRI serves as a diagnostic tool, its extended acquisition time, associated costs, and strain on healthcare systems, underscore the necessity for more efficient methods. The emergence of AI-acceleration in prostate MRI offers promise to mitigate these challenges.
METHODS
A systematic review of studies looking at AI-accelerated prostate MRI was conducted, with a focus on acquisition time along with various qualitative and quantitative measurements.
RESULTS
Two primary findings were observed. Firstly, all studies indicated that AI-acceleration in MRI achieved notable reductions in acquisition times without compromising image quality. This efficiency offers potential clinical advantages, including reduced scan durations, improved scheduling, diminished patient discomfort, and economic benefits. Secondly, AI demonstrated a beneficial effect in reducing or maintaining artefact levels in T2-weighted images despite this accelerated acquisition time. Inconsistent results were found in all other domains, which were likely influenced by factors such as heterogeneity in methodologies, variability in AI models, and diverse radiologist profiles. These variances underscore the need for larger, more robust studies, standardization, and diverse training datasets for AI models.
CONCLUSION
The integration of AI-acceleration in prostate MRI thus far shows some promising results for efficient and enhanced scanning. These advancements may fill current gaps in early detection and prognosis. However, careful navigation and collaborative efforts are essential to overcome challenges and maximize the potential of this innovative and evolving field.
ADVANCES IN KNOWLEDGE
This article reveals overall significant reductions in acquisition time without compromised image quality in AI-accelerated prostate MRI, highlighting potential clinical and diagnostic advantages.

INTRODUCTION
Laser anatomical endoscopic enucleation of the prostate (LAEEP) has emerged as a promising new approach in endoscopic surgery for BPH. LAEEP could still result in ejaculatory dysfunction.
AIM
This systematic review aimed to examine the impact of LAEEP on male ejaculatory functions.
METHODS
The review was conducted according to the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) statement, and 15 records were included. Outcomes of interest included ejaculatory dysfunction (retrograde ejaculation, painful ejaculation, etc.) and validated questionnaire scores. The quality of studies included in the systematic review was determined using QUADAS scoring.
RESULTS
We retrieved data for 1877 men in 15 clinical studies investigating LAEEP surgery and reporting EjD rates. While only three of the obtained studies were on thulium fiber (ThuLEP), the rest were on holmium (HoLEP). The definition of "Ejaculatory Dysfunction" was not standardized, but in most works, it is referred to as retrograde ejaculation (RE). There were no data on the relationship between other LAEEP techniques and ejaculation functions. The authors compared the outcomes of used standard laser enucleation techniques with the modified techniques. The RE rate in LAEEP was 62.1 ± 25.1%, 71.3 ± 16.1% in standard techniques, and 27.2 ± 18.1% in ejaculation-preserving modified techniques (p < 0.001).
CONCLUSION
This review demonstrated that ejaculation-preserving techniques, i.e., modified techniques are superior to standard techniques. Studies have also shown that ejaculatory dysfunction rates gradually decrease with long-term follow-ups. Future well-designed studies could further investigate the ejaculation-preserving modification of LAEEP techniques and how they impact EjD rates and other sexual function outcomes.
